See your physician.: I assume the feeling of dehydration is coming from a dry mouth. If so, it can be a sign of diabetes or a side effect of any medication you may be taking (over 400 medications are known to do this). See your physician and let him evaluate possible causes. If it is a medication you take, maybe he can switch to a different drug that won't dry you out.
